问题描述
我使用Ubuntu已经有一段时间了。我喜欢。我很喜欢。
但是偶尔,当我切换到Windows时,会感觉更好,因为我真的很喜欢这种字体。观看Windows字体确实感觉非常愉快。
我在系统上安装了Windows字体,并将所有默认字体设置从Sans更改为Tribuchet 10pt。感觉更好,但仍然不如以前。哦,顺便说一句,我喜欢默认的ubuntu控制台字体。 Monospace 10真的很岩石。但是Sans,请哦。
Windows上的默认字体是什么。如何在Ubuntu上启用它。如果它是付费的,许可的或非法的,我不在乎,我只想在Ubuntu系统上使用更好的字体。
而且,在带有LCD屏幕的笔记本电脑上,是否应启用Sub-Pixel平滑功能?
更新:我在系统上尝试了一段时间的不同字体,我认为我可以做得更好。我不满意。
-
Arial,Tribuchet MS和某些其他MS字体无法正确呈现,Tribuchet MS的e问题。顶部有一条额外的线。我讨厌它。
-
由于缺少cleartype,良好的Windows字体Tahoma,Segoe,Callbiri,Cambria均呈现较差的效果。
-
试图在.fonts.conf中使用该xml,它应该可以神奇地使渲染变得平滑,但无非就是打开子像素平滑。
<?xml version="1.0"?>
<!DOCTYPE fontconfig SYSTEM "fonts.dtd">
<fontconfig>
<match target="font">
<edit name="autohint" mode="assign">
<bool>true</bool>
</edit>
</match>
</fontconfig> -
启用sub-pixel平滑将使字体变为粗体,但会损失清晰的形状,这是一项关闭。否则很棒的Monospace字体也看起来很糟糕。
我在Ubuntu系统上可以拥有的最佳字体是什么。如果它是商业的和昂贵的,那也没关系。我可以使用更好的字体。
最佳回答
我还喜欢Windows字体,它比任何Linux发行版中的默认字体都要好得多。好吧,至少Windows XP默认是Tahoma。 (此外,当使用优质的TrueType字体时,我不希望小字体完全没有抗锯齿。您的使用情况可能会有所不同!)
这些天来,我发现在Ubuntu中轻松获得漂亮的字体非常容易。 (不再需要使用某个选项重新编译Freetype的日子(我忘了哪个)才能使它们正确。)
我上次重新安装Ubuntu时采取的步骤
-
将您的TrueType字体(Windows安装中的.ttf文件或网络上合法可用的Microsoft Core Fonts软件包)放在某个目录中,例如
/usr/local/winfonts
。 -
编辑
/etc/fonts/local.config
并添加您的winfont目录:<?xml version="1.0"?> <!DOCTYPE fontconfig SYSTEM "fonts.dtd"> <!-- /etc/fonts/fonts.conf file to configure system font access --> <fontconfig> <!-- Font directory list --> <dir>/usr/local/winfonts</dir> <dir>/usr/share/X11/fonts/misc</dir> </fontconfig>
-
运行
sudo fc-cache -fv
以重建字体信息缓存文件。 (如今,无需使用ttmkfdir
或其他实用程序来创建fonts.scale
,fonts.dir
或fonts.alias
之类的文件!)
然后将Tahoma 8配置为桌面环境中的默认字体(对我来说是KDE的控制中心;在Gnome中也同样容易)
就是这样。
替代方式
另一种方法是简单地从Universe安装msttcorefonts
软件包并按照in this post on Ubuntu Blog的说明运行fc-cache
。
核心字体包虽然不包括Tahoma。但是,如果您从其他来源获得它,则在运行fc-cache
之前将.ttf文件复制到~/.fonts/
(或/usr/local/share/fonts
以实现系统范围的可用性)就足够了。
次佳回答
我相信默认字体是:
-
Windows XP:Tahoma
-
Windows Vista /Windows 7:Segoe UI
您可能也喜欢Calibri。这也是一个不错的字体。
由于您提到了Windows系统,因此应该可以轻松获取这些许可的字体。